Franklin County Statistics Back to top
- Population (2000): 29,467
- Births / Deaths / Infant Deaths (2004): 287 / 264 / 0
- Land Area (2000): 4,397.304 square kilometers
- Water Area (2000): 120.429 square kilometers
- Farm Area (2002): 50,000.000 acres (202.300 square kilometers)
- Farms (2002): 317
- Farms under 50 acres (2002): 32.20%
- Farms over 500 acres (2002): 6.30%
- Farm earnings (2005): $761,000
- Physicians (2004): 68
- Community Hospitals (Beds) (2004): 1 (56)
- Medicare Recipients (2005): 5,030
- Federal Spending (2004): $193,395
